With Fieldays June was a big month with significant increases in the number of sales leads generated across NZ Dealers. In July, even with Fieldays firmly in the rear-view mirror we saw 4.4% fewer leads captured by kiwi dealers than June 2017. Despite this there were 7.7% more Test Drives recorded and 11.5% more Sales. In June we saw a massive number of leads generated by ‘Brands’ as many manufacturers ran marketing/lead generation programmes in the lead up to/during Fieldays. As expected July 2017 saw a significant drop of more than 55% fewer brand leads – returning normality to the list of top lead sources back towards online sources for most dealerships. In July 2017 ‘Web-Classified’ was the number one source of leads and increased by 18.1% from June. Similarly, it was a strong month for dealership websites with ‘Web – Dealer’ leads increasing by 13.6%. For the second straight month, the high number of leads generated from ‘Web – Classified’ sources continued to generate a large number of Test Drives. On the back of a 30.3% increase in Test Drives from ‘Web – Classified’ in June, July saw a significant 72.2% increase in Test Drives. Balancing this out the second (Brand) and third (Direct) saw decreases in the number of Test Drives generated. July was a productive month for Sales generated in AutoPlay with increases of 39.8% for the ‘Repeat’ source, 32.6% for ‘Web – Classified’ and ‘Brand’ increasing by 5.7%.
